Overview

ETRE is a captivating 3D third-person Metroidvania adventure developed and published by Studio Lifeforms. Players step into the role of Xyle, an explorer drawn to the colossal alien mind known as Orbis. This planet-scale consciousness is on the verge of awakening, and its vast, interconnected interior forms a labyrinth of luminous architecture. Within this surreal environment, Xyle must navigate intricate biomes, solve challenging spatial puzzles, and engage in dynamic combat, both on the ground and in the air.

The core narrative revolves around Xyle's search for their lost love, Atel, who has vanished within Orbis. Adding to the complexity is the Etre, a post-human society that has emerged within the World Mind. This society is divided into two factions, each with its own agenda for controlling Orbis's awakening. The game draws inspiration from the visionary sci-fi aesthetics of 70s-80s European graphic novels, promising a unique visual and thematic experience.
